Mar 1, 2020 · ‘mag ’ is the absolute magnitude (not in dB) and ‘ wout ’ is a set of frequencies. The phase plot of the overall system is also just the sum of the individual phase plots. I show LPF filter example through matlab code. Using the dB scale, the magnitude plot of the overall system is simply the sum of the magnitude plots of the individual transfer functions.
